About the role:
Boston Scientific's Field Marketing Manager is responsible for accelerating the adoption of key products in the region/geography assigned through market development, driving patient awareness and education, and enabling patient access. This position also works with key customers to position BSC as “the partner of choice” in the therapeutic categories assigned through the delivery of localized marketing programs. This candidate will work closely with Territory and Regional Executives to execute marketing tactics to increase the number of patients treated with BSC therapies.

Your Responsibilities will include:
- Increase referring physician and patient awareness of disease states and treatment options
- Identify unique local market opportunities to increase therapy and product awareness, including PR, patient advocacy, or hospital marketing partnerships
- Conduct patient education seminars and community outreach programs.
- Evaluate and implement co-marketing programs (using approved guidelines)
- Make patient advocates available (in-person and cloud visits); also, identify suitable patient advocates as needed
- Conduct in-office patient education tutorials
- Develop and implement targeted patient outreach initiatives
- Work with collaborative counterparts to drive Physician Health Talks between prosthetic urologists and primary care physicians or other referring physicians
- Enable patient access to the right implanter
- Address local market issues that limit patient access to trained implanters. Ensure patients have a way to access the right implanters
- Recommend best practices to implanters that enable improved efficiency and patient care
- Share with customers best practices that allow for improved practice efficiency and patient flow
- Increase awareness and acceptance of BSC Practice Management resources
- Share non-clinical literature of interest to prosthetic urologists
- Identify other areas where BSC should develop and share best practices that improve efficiency
- Partner closely with territory managers and region managers in the assigned geographies
- Clinical case/OR support - minimal
